Dr. William Hanner, DO is a dermatologist in Tulsa, OK and has over 10 years of experience in the medical field. He graduated from OK STATE University College of OSTEO MED in 2010. He is affiliated with medical facilities such as Saint Francis Hospital South and Tulsa Spine & Specialty Hospital. He is accepting new patients.

After 4 failed hernia surgeries that resulted in pain and destroying of tissues surrounding, I got the name of Dr. Hanner from another Dr and he was the best. Spent plenty of time explaining things and was knowledgeable about autoimmune disease which was great for me. My surgery was the easiest experience yet and after having open repair with biologic mesh, I was driving my Daughter to school in 4 days. I was amazed at how quickly I got better. BEST surgical experience for me and I've had 15 now. Lol
